(Forelines) – India’s External Affairs Minister Dr. S. Jaishankar will be on an formal visit to France, European Union and Belgium from 08-14 June 2025, Ministry of External affairs said in a press release on Sunday. India’s EAM Jaishanker would visit Paris and Marseille as part of this trip, where he would have bilateral talks with the French Minister for Europe and Foreign Affairs, Jean Noel Barrot. Jaishankar will also engage with the senior leadership of France, interact with think tanks and media. (Forelines) – Following a fiercely disputed presidential election last month that bolstered the far right, tens of thousands of Romanians participated in an LGBTQ Pride march in Bucharest on Saturday, calling for equal rights and legislation pertaining to civil union partnerships, as per Reuters report. According to Reuters, the European Court of Human Rights ruled in 2023 that Romania had failed to uphold couples of same-sex’ rights by rejecting to acknowledge their unions, a decision that the European Union state has so far disregarded. (Forelines) – Ihor Terekhov, the mayor of Kharkiv, Ukraine, stated on Saturday that Russia killed at least four people and injured 60, including a one-and-a-half-month-old infant, during an overnight strike using drones, missiles, and guided bombs, according to Reuters report.
